The story unfolds as Ralph grapples with the tumultuous emotions surrounding his brother’s life choices and the subsequent tragedy that strikes their family. Accusations fly when Ralph finds himself entangled in a web of suspicion following his brother's untimely death. This tension creates a tense atmosphere where grief and anger collide, forcing Ralph to confront his own prejudices and the fractured relationship with his brother.
As the narrative progresses, Ralph seeks to clear his name while also navigating the complexities of familial loyalty and societal judgment. This gripping tale not only delves into the intricacies of brotherly love but also challenges readers to reflect on acceptance, redemption, and the lengths one will go to protect their loved ones in the face of adversity.
